puts输出一串字符串后,会自动换行,不需要再加一个\n,因为它是自动换行的,多加一个换行会造成输出格式错误。
还需注意:gets前一般要加一个getchar,应为可能有上一次输入后的换行符被gets吸收。
本文详细解析了puts函数的自动换行特性,避免在输出字符串时误加额外的换行符导致格式错误。同时,提醒读者在使用gets函数读取输入时,需注意上一次输入可能残留的换行符,建议在gets前调用getchar进行处理。
puts输出一串字符串后,会自动换行,不需要再加一个\n,因为它是自动换行的,多加一个换行会造成输出格式错误。
还需注意:gets前一般要加一个getchar,应为可能有上一次输入后的换行符被gets吸收。
1378
1万+

被折叠的 条评论
为什么被折叠?